【Description】
The setting material book for "PSO Episodes 1 & 2" is finally on sale!

This gorgeous setting material book, featuring cover illustrations and illustrations drawn by all 12 player characters, is now on sale by popular demand. Naturally, the book also includes a variety of never-before-published setting materials and original setting drawings. The book also includes comments from the production staff and commentary on each of the works featured. In addition, there is an interview with the development team at the end of the book. The hilarious development stories are a must-read for fans! In addition, the chronology, world setting, glossary of terms, and record of the Pioneer Project, all created by the development staff themselves, are also included. With this book, all the mysteries of the "PSO" world will be revealed!

Contents (from "BOOK" database)
A total of 480 illustrations and original setting drawings are introduced with staff comments. Exclusive access to setting materials such as chronology, character profiles, and glossary of terms. Includes many newly drawn and unpublished illustrations and setting drawings of rare items.
